torniquet — meaning in English
Catalan → English · translate English → Catalan instead
English meaning
- tourniquet noun A tight band or device wrapped around a limb to stop severe bleeding by cutting off blood flow.
- turnstile noun A mechanical gate with rotating arms that lets one person through at a time, often after a ticket or payment.
Senses
torniquet is used for these senses in English:
- tourniquet (medicine) A tightly-compressed bandage used to stop bleeding by stopping the flow of blood through a large artery in a limb.
- turnstile A rotating mechanical device that controls and counts passage between public areas, especially one that only allows passage after a charge has been paid.
turnstile — full definition
- noun A mechanical gate with rotating arms that lets one person through at a time, often after a ticket or payment.
- noun In logic, the "⊢" symbol used to show that a statement follows from what comes before it.
